Why is my floor still wet after I wiped up the water?
Liquid water is only the first phase. Structural drying in Avalon's coastal climate requires managing vapor pressure to meet the psychrometric dry standard of 45 GPP at 70°F. 'Dry to the touch' often masks thousands of moisture grains per pound (GPP) still trapped in substrates, which will migrate and cause secondary damage. We use industrial dehumidifiers to alter the vapor pressure differential, actively drawing this moisture out to prevent warping and microbial growth in Avalon City Center homes.

Why does my insurer call this 'Black Water' and what does that mean for my claim?
'Black Water' or Category 3 water contains unsanitary agents, typically from storm surge, sewage, or ground surface water. It is a recognized biohazard. In contrast to clean supply line breaks, Category 3 claims in Zone AE require complete removal of porous materials and antimicrobial treatment.
